Job Summary

The Blown Film Extrusion Operator is responsible for the efficient operation, start-up, monitoring, and troubleshooting of blown film extrusion lines. The role requires strong technical expertise in coextrusion processes and internal bubble cooling (IBC) systems to ensure consistent product quality and optimal machine performance.

Key Responsibilities

  • Operate and monitor blown film extrusion lines in line with production plans.
  • Perform co-extrusion line start-up, changeovers, and shutdowns.
  • Set, monitor, and control film gauge and bubble stability.
  • Operate and troubleshoot Internal Bubble Cooling (IBC) systems.
  • Identify and resolve process and quality issues to minimize downtime and scrap.
  • Ensure products meet defined quality, safety, and operational standards.
  • Work collaboratively with maintenance and quality teams to support continuous improvement.

Mandatory Requirements

  • Minimum 5 years of hands-on experience in Blown Film Extrusion.
  • Proven expertise with Internal Bubble Cooling (IBC) systems.
  • Strong experience in Co-Extrusion line start-up, gauge control, and troubleshooting.

Work Conditions

Must be able to work 24/7 rotational shifts, including nights, weekends, and holidays as required.
